Understanding the Significance of Fleet Management
Fleet management encompasses a variety of functions aimed at ensuring that transportation operations are efficient and cost-effective. This includes vehicle tracking, maintenance, logistics coordination, and compliance with regulations.
However, many fleet management companies struggle to meet the growing demands of modern businesses. The primary issues often stem from:
- Lack of Real-Time Insights: Without dynamic monitoring, fleets can face significant operational inefficiencies.
- Reactiveness Instead of Proactiveness: Many fleets are forced to react to issues rather than predict and prevent them.
- Increased Operational Costs: Inefficiencies can lead to higher costs and reduced profitability.
These challenges not only affect day-to-day operations but can also impact long-term strategic goals. Proactive fleet management practices are essential for minimizing unplanned downtime and optimizing overall fleet performance.

Enhancing TCO Visibility in Electric Vehicle (EV) Adoption
The shift towards electric vehicles (EVs) introduces unique challenges but also significant opportunities for fleet management. As more companies consider electrifying their fleets, they must address several key factors:
- Real-Time Telematics: Essential for monitoring vehicle performance and battery life.
- Charging Infrastructure Management: Proper planning and management of charging stations are crucial.
- A.I.-Driven Cost Modeling: Helps in understanding the long-term financial implications of EV investments.
According to a report by Cox Automotive, fleet owners are increasingly recognizing the importance of EVs in their future operations. However, those new to EV adoption may face a steeper learning curve compared to those with previous experience. This highlights the need for robust support systems and resources to facilitate the transition.
